9-fluorine-20
- Atomic Mass: 19.9999813 +- 0.0000001 amu
- Excess Mass: -17.396 +- 0.084 keV
- Binding Energy: 154402.672 +- 0.087 keV
- Beta Decay Energy: B- 7024.533 +- 0.084 keV
"The 1995 update to the atomic mass evaluation" by G.Audi and A.H.Wapstra,
Nuclear Physics A595 vol. 4 p.409-480, December 25, 1995.
- Spin: 2+
- Half life: 11.163 s
- Mode of decay: Beta to Ne-20
- Possible parent nuclides:
- Beta from O-20
R.R.Kinsey, et al.,The NUDAT/PCNUDAT Program for Nuclear Data,paper submitted to the 9 th International Symposium of Capture-Gamma_raySpectroscopy and Related Topics, Budapest, Hungary, Octover 1996.Data extracted from NUDAT database (Jan. 14/1999)
